Hi,

I have a Belkin ADSL modem router connected to my BT-line. I have Tiscali Broadband. I have my main computer in another room with a USB wireless adaptor, also from Belikin. I am running with 128-bit WEP and at first, the setup seemed to be okay. However, I am now finding that whenever I boot up my PC (router is always on), I have to log into the router from my PC and manually connect to the internet. I've checked the proxy settings in the manual against my actual setup and it's fine.

Can anyone shed any light on this.

Thanks. I resolved the issue with the help of Belkin technical support. There is a Dial on-demand option which I hadn't seen on one of the router screens and this was untidcked. I would have expected it to be checked when using the default configuation.
